An angle measures 50° less than the measure of its complementary angle. What is the measure of each angle?
Lady bird [3.3K]

Answer:

20° and 70°

Step-by-step explanation:

Complementary angles sum up to 90°.

The angle = x

Its complement = x + 50

x + x + 50 = 90

2x = 40

x° = 20°

20+50=70
